Charlie, if you should ever decide to go on a cruise, check out the Crystal Cruise Line. It has only two ships, the Serenity and the Symphony. They get the highest ratings in practically any category you can think of. They are smaller ships, so you're not dealing with hordes of people and they cater to mature adults, which means no screaming kids in the swimming pools or elsewhere on the ship. Everything is absolutely first class. We booked the Serenity for a cruise from Costa Rica through the Panama Canal and on to several Caribbean Islands a number of years ago. The best part is that the Line's prices are not sky high. They cruise most everywhere in the world. We met several folks who have retired on these two ships. This is where they actually live and plan to stay until their health no longer allows them to continue. They say the price they pay is less than a luxury condo or a nursing home.
